## 1. **Mastering Coupon Codes**
Coupon codes are one of the simplest yet most effective ways to save money while shopping online. Here’s how to make the most of them:
### a. **Search for Codes Before Checkout**
Before you finalize your purchase, take a moment to search for coupon codes. Websites like RetailMeNot, Coupons.com, and Honey compile a vast array of discount codes for various retailers. Simply enter the store name and browse the available codes.
### b. **Sign Up for Newsletters**
Many retailers offer exclusive discounts to customers who sign up for their newsletters. By subscribing, you not only gain access to unique coupon codes but also stay updated on upcoming sales and promotions.
### c. **Use Browser Extensions**
Browser extensions like Honey and Rakuten automatically apply coupon codes at checkout. These extensions can save you time and ensure you never miss out on potential savings.
## 2. **Leverage Cashback Apps**
Cashback apps are a fantastic way to earn money back on your online purchases. Here’s how to effectively use them:
### a. **Choose the Right App**
There are several cashback apps available, including Rakuten, Ibotta, and Dosh. Each app has its benefits, so it’s worth exploring a few to see which one offers the best rewards for the stores you frequent.
### b. **Link Your Credit or Debit Card**
Most cashback apps allow you to link your credit or debit card, which means you can earn cashback automatically when you shop at participating retailers. This feature eliminates the need to manually submit receipts or scan barcodes.
### c. **Stack Cashback with Coupons**
One of the best strategies for maximizing savings is to stack cashback with coupon codes. Use a coupon code at checkout to reduce your purchase price, then earn cashback on the final amount. This double-dipping can lead to significant savings.
## 3. **Utilize Deal Trackers**
Deal trackers can help you stay informed about price drops and special promotions. Here’s how to use them effectively:
### a. **Set Price Alerts**
Websites like CamelCamelCamel and Honey allow you to set price alerts for specific products. When the price drops to your desired amount, you’ll receive an email notification, enabling you to make a purchase at the right time.
### b. **Follow Social Media Accounts**
Many retailers announce exclusive deals and flash sales on their social media accounts. By following your favorite brands on platforms like Instagram, Twitter, and Facebook, you can stay updated on the latest promotions.
### c. **Join Loyalty Programs**
Joining loyalty programs can provide you with access to exclusive deals, discounts, and early sale notifications. Many retailers reward loyal customers with points that can be redeemed for future purchases, adding to your savings.
## 4. **Timing Your Purchases**
Timing can play a significant role in how much you save while shopping online. Here are some tips for timing your purchases effectively:
### a. **Shop During Major Sales Events**
Take advantage of major sales events like Black Friday, Cyber Monday, and Prime Day. Retailers often offer substantial discounts during these periods, allowing you to score high-ticket items at lower prices.
### b. **End-of-Season Sales**
Retailers frequently clear out inventory at the end of each season. Shopping during these clearance events can lead to significant savings on clothing, home goods, and outdoor equipment.
### c. **Consider Off-Peak Times**
Shopping during off-peak times, such as weekdays or early mornings, can sometimes yield better deals. Retailers may offer discounts to entice customers during slower shopping periods.
## 5. **Comparative Shopping**
Before making a purchase, it’s essential to compare prices across different retailers. Here’s how to do it effectively:
### a. **Use Price Comparison Websites**
Websites like Google Shopping and PriceGrabber allow you to compare prices from various retailers. Simply enter the product you’re interested in, and you’ll see a list of prices from different stores.
### b. **Check for Free Shipping**
Shipping costs can add significantly to your total, so look for retailers that offer free shipping. Some websites have minimum purchase requirements, while others provide free shipping on all orders.
### c. **Look for Open Box or Refurbished Items**
If you’re not opposed to buying open box or refurbished items, you can save a considerable amount of money. Retailers often sell these items at a discount, and they usually come with warranties.
